Does Assassins Creed: Unity have unarmed combat?
I have have seen the combat system, but I cannot find if you can do hand to hand combat (Unarmed Combat or Fist Fighting).
Is it not in the game?
Best Answer
The game does not include Fist Fighting (Unarmed Combat)
Assassin's Creed Unity does not include many AC Standards like 'Not Being Able to Select hidden Blades' or 'Fist Fighting'
List of Removed Mechanics here! but some are wrong so I'll write down below some major changes in Unity.
[EDIT] THere is also this IGN page where they give a more reliable source of information about removed and new mechanics.[EDIT]
General Changes
- You can't whistle in cover like previous games.
- You can't pick up bodies
- No Unarmed Combat
- You just have one weapon instead of choosing between hidden blades, sword and dagger
- You can't use enemies as bullet shields
Here's a video of the combat even though it doesn't show much you can see that you can only bear one weapon and that weapon is the one selected everytime and you can't choose another. So you can't choose Fists like previous games.

Answer 2
You can not use unarmed combat or use the hidden blades as swords. You have to upgrade your blades using points you gain from completing missions. No new attacks regarding the blades, other than cinematic. It's quite disappointing but think more Hitman: Blood Money - you choose your loadout and your equipment based on stealth, speed or attack and defense, then complete your mission.
